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How long does furnace replacement take?
Typically 4–6 hours for a standard residential installation.
Q2: How do I know if my furnace needs replacement?
Signs include frequent breakdowns, uneven heating, high energy bills, and age over 15 years.
Q3: Are energy-efficient furnaces more expensive?
Initial cost may be higher, but long-term energy savings offset the expense.
Q4: Can professionals install all types of furnaces?
Yes, licensed contractors handle gas, electric, and oil furnaces.
Q5: Do new furnaces require regular maintenance?
Yes, annual inspections and filter changes are recommended to maintain performance.
